The cheapest way to get from Cerdeira to Coimbra is to drive which costs €10 - €15 and takes 1h 3m.
The fastest way to get from Cerdeira to Coimbra is to taxi and bus which takes 1h 3m and costs €17 - €26.
The distance between Cerdeira and Coimbra is 70 km. The road distance is 67.1 km.
The best way to get from Cerdeira to Coimbra without a car is to taxi and bus which takes 1h 3m and costs €17 - €26.
It takes approximately 1h 3m to get from Cerdeira to Coimbra, including transfers.
Yes, the driving distance between Cerdeira to Coimbra is 67 km. It takes approximately 1h 3m to drive from Cerdeira to Coimbra.

There is no direct connection from Cerdeira to Coimbra. However, you can take the taxi to Catraia do Mouronho then take the bus to Terminal Rodoviário de Coimbra. Alternatively, you can drive from Cerdeira to Coimbra in around 1h 3m.
